我的网站布局有问题。我注意到使用Internet Explorer时不对。您可以在https://byra.ca
查看实时代码它应该如何:
IE如何:
问题是,我不知道如何解决这个问题。任何人都知道我使用的css是否与IE兼容并导致问题?
我能够使用IE9和IE10测试网站。我不知道问题是否也发生在IE11上。
谢谢,
答案 0 :(得分:1)
解决此问题的一种快捷方法是在三个有问题的min-height
中的任意一个上设置明确的div
属性:
<div class="byra-block to-animate fadeInRight animated" style="background-image: url(/images/design/img_1.jpg); min-height: 500px;">
如果您为三个块min-height
提供div
的可接受值,则Internet Explorer和其他浏览器都应该尊重它。
答案 1 :(得分:0)
将flex: 1
更改为flex: 1 0 auto
至.byra-text
div。
#byra-intro .byra-block > .byra-text {
position: relative;
z-index: 10;
flex: 1 0 auto;
display: flex;
flex-direction: column;
}
&#13;